Lehigh Valley IronPigs News Release
Due to rain on Monday and Tuesday, the Pigs have yet to complete a game on this seven-game, South Division road trip. So tonight, the IronPigs (18-27) will attempt to finish Game 1 and play Game 2 of a four-game series against the fourth-place Gwinnett Braves (19-25) at Coolray Field... With a 7-5 home loss to Charlotte on Sunday, the Pigs had their season-high, six-game winning streak snapped -- one victory shy of tying the franchise record. Even so, the Pigs have emerged victorious in eight of their last 11 contests. In fact, they've gone 12-7 since starting 6-20 through May 4... The Braves -- Atlanta's top affiliate -- were shutout 4-0 in Columbus on Sunday, winding up with a split of a four-game series and a 3-4 West Division road trip. Gwinnett has gone just 4-10 since taking two-of-three in Lehigh Valley from May 8-10.
In the continuation of Game 1, RHP Tyler Knigge (0-0, 5.12) will resume for LHV against RHP Chien-Ming Wang (1-4, 4.70).
In Game 2, LHP Joely Rodriguez (2-3, 5.18) will start for LHV against RHP Sugar Ray Marimon (2-2, 4.05).
First Pitch of the continuation of Game 1 is scheduled for 5:05 p.m... Tomorrow's doubleheader will also start at 5:05 p.m.
